Understanding Door Hinges
Door hinges include 2 plates (referred to as leaves) that are signed up with by a pin. They permit doors to pivot efficiently, supplying access while keeping them aligned with frames. There are numerous kinds of door hinges, including:
Butt Hinges: Commonly used for property and industrial doors.Continuous Hinges: Also called piano hinges, they run the entire length of the door.Spring Hinges: Used for self-closing doors.Concealed Hinges: Invisible when the door is closed, often utilized for cabinets.

1. Regular Cleaning
Dust, dirt, and gunk can accumulate on hinges, resulting in reduced functionality. Regular cleaning is necessary.
Procedure:Use a soft cloth or paper towel.Moisten it with mild soap and water.Wipe the hinge plates.Dry completely to avoid rust formation.2. Lubrication
Lubricating hinges is important for guaranteeing they operate efficiently and silently.
Frequency:
Inspect and lubricate two times a year or when squeaking is heard.
Types of Lubricants:
Oil-Based Lubricants: Such as WD-40 or a specialized door hinge professional hinge oil.Grease: For a longer-lasting result, especially in high-use areas.
Procedure:
Apply the lube straight to the hinge pivot. Open and close the door several times to distribute the lubricant evenly.3. Look for Rust and Corrosion
Rust can substantially shorten the life expectancy of door hinges.
Examination:
Regularly look for any signs of rust or deterioration.
Treatment:
For small rust, sand the afflicted area with fine-grit sandpaper and repaint with rust-resistant paint.For extreme rust, think about replacing the hinge completely.4. Tightening Screws and Bolts
With time, the screws or bolts that hold hinges in place may end up being loose.
Procedure:Use a screwdriver to check and tighten all screws on the hinge.Guarantee that the hinge is appropriately lined up and not excessively stressed out.5. Replace Damaged Hinges
If hinges are squeaking regardless of lubrication, are rusted, or damaged, prompt replacement is required.
Signs You Need Replacement:
Inability to lubricate.Significant rust or damage.Alignment issues causing the door not to close appropriately.
Replacement Steps:
